Most liquid medications that are not reconstituted also have a shelf life of 1 to 2 years but once reconstituted (mixed with water - such as powered amoxicillin is mixed with water) - most expire in about 7 to 14 days depending on the specific product. Most will have a longer shelf life if they are refrigerated. 12 x 12 deck plans free One source states that Keflex (cephalexin) suspension can be left out at room temperature for up to 24 hours with no effect on stability. Room temperature is defined as 68 to 77 °F. Fluoroquinolones like Cipro (ciprofloxacin) and Levaquin (levofloxacin), which, due to their risk of serious side effects, are used only when other options aren't available.Q How long is liquid amoxicillin good for once it’s been mixed? A. Once liquid amoxicillin has been mixed, it is typically good for 14 days if stored at room temperature.
